Buster By Paul Tonks
Helped considerably by a relatively high budget for a 1988 British
film, Buster perfectly remade the 1960s caper-film experience. Rock
star Phil Collins plays Buster Edwards, who's only one of a gang who all
seem doomed to be captured after their £2.5 million train heist. The
caper is over within 30 minutes. However, the film is really about the
love story between Buster and his doting yet long-suffering wife June (an
excellent Julie Walters). When the action switches to sun-drenched Mexico,
you just know her loyalty is going to be tested to extremes because that's
when Collins's award-winning songs kick in! "Two Hearts" and
"Groovy Kind of Love" may not be '60s-styled, but the message is
that love always conquers time and place.
Academy Awards
Buster received an Academy
Awards nomination for Best Achievement in Music (Original Song; Lamont
Dozier - Music, Phil Collins - Lyrics). |
